available on website

Grammar usage guide and real-world examples

USAGE SUMMARY

The phrase "available on website" is not entirely correct in written English; it should include an article, such as "the" or "our." You can use it when referring to content or resources that can be found on a specific website.
Example: "The latest research findings are available on the website for all interested readers."

Expert writing Tips

Best practice

When using "available on website", consider specifying which website you are referring to, especially if it is not immediately clear from the context. This adds clarity and prevents confusion for the reader.

Common error

While understandable, writing "available on website" is seen by some to be poor style and should ideally include the definite article to read "available on the website", or possessive "available on our website" if referring to content hosted on a site you are affiliated with.

FAQs

How do I use "available on website" in a sentence?

You can use "available on website" to indicate that something can be found or accessed on a specific website. For instance, "More information is "available on the website"".

What can I say instead of "available on website"?

You can use alternatives like "found on the website", "accessible on the website", or "located on the website" depending on the context.

Which is correct, "available on website" or "available on the website"?

While "available on website" is commonly used, ""available on the website"" is generally considered more grammatically correct as it includes the definite article "the".

What's the difference between "available on website" and "hosted on the website"?

"Available on website" indicates that something can be found or accessed there, while "hosted on the website" specifically means that the website is the platform where the resource is stored or maintained.
